Load test In this process, the material is tested for stability and the connections for service life; this takes place prior to plastering over or concealment of the gas pipes.

During load testing, the newly installed pipe, without fittings or gas appliances, is subjected to 1 bar pressure. Leak test This test is for checking the pipe for leaks, with fittings and without gas appliances. When measuring temperatures on radiators, the flow and return temperature are recorded in particular and assessed by the tradespeople. The flow temperature is defined as the temperature of the thermal transfer medium e.

The temperature of the medium flowing out of the system is correspondingly called the return temperature. To prevent losses within the heat distribution system and achieve a better level of efficiency, spot recording of flow and return temperatures is necessary. Implementation of relevant measures ultimately leads to hydraulic adjustment on the basis of knowledge about the flow and return temperatures. This defines a procedure with which every radiator or heating circuit of a flat radiator within a heating system is supplied at a set flow temperature with the precise amount of heat needed to achieve the ambient temperature required for the individual rooms.

Details Product Description Overview A variety of directives describe the tests which have to be carried out before commissioning water and gas pipes. The testo differential pressure measuring instrument offers measuring processes for load and tightness tests as well as serviceability tests on gas pipes using air. The testing medium is air or inert gas.

There must be no pressure drop detected during the test, which lasts at least 10 minutes. According to the legal regulations of DIN EN , DIN and DIN , drinking and waste water pipes are to be tested for leaks before being put into service by means of a pressure test with air, inert gas or water; they are also to undergo load testing with air or inert gas. However, for reasons of hygiene, it is best if the pipes remain dry until shortly before commissioning and do not undergo a leak test using water.

A pressure test with air is also recommended to prevent metallic materials from corroding. The pressure test is split into two pressure-related parts where test pressure and time depend on the objective load or leak. Leaks can usually be heard very quickly. If it is difficult to locate the leaks, the usual auxiliary tools and materials for gas pipes are used spraying or brushing on foaming solutions.
